In 90 minutes, you see a stretch of coast that takes considerably more effort to connect by land. Leave Portocolom aboard the Discovery speedboat, enter the Gran Cueva Marina, continue past five coves and finish with time to swim and snorkel before returning to the harbour.

The activity includes snorkeling, drinks and lunch. A live guide is available in English, French and Spanish, and the trip is operated by Nature Boat Portocolom.

The meeting point can vary according to the option booked, with departures listed from Carrer dels Pescadors, 1A. Cala Brafi is a nudist beach. Smoking, alcohol and drugs are not permitted during the activity.
